Bob Shuman's his name.
He sent me to a website that looks like an editorial service, not a literary agency, but he claims to be aliterary agent affiliated with Peter Rubie...
He also claims to love a novel of which he's only seen three chapters and an outline.
So, like... Huh?
I can't seem to find anything out about the guy with my limited searching ability. He doesn't seem to be in the AAR, either, that I can see.
Here's what I know:
Dear badducky:
Peter Rubie was good enough to ask me to read your novel. I loved it. Would I be able to talk to you a bit about your work and the book's status? If you're interested let me know when and where I can contact you.
I am a literary agent affiliated with Peter's agency. If you would like to know more about me you can check out my editorial services agency: www.maritagency.com/. If you would like to work together, your book would be handled through the Peter Rubie Agency.
Let me know any questions you may have.
All best,
Bob Shuman
